US Citizenship thru Military Service
Filed in archive Americas on September 18, 2007
Congress proposes in the Development Relief and Education for Alien Minors ("DREAM") Act to qualify undocumented high-school graduates for US citizenship if they either attend college or serve in the military for 2 years.
Under current law, undocumented aliens are not authorized for US military service. The US military is finding it harder to meet staffing needs and the DREAM Act is seen as a way to address that problem. The DREAM Act has not met with success previously and the current effort to emphasize the benefit to the US military may improve chances of passage.
